In actual development, only 10%~20% of the end-user response time is spent on obtaining data from the Web server and transmitting it to the browser. If you want to effectively reduce the response time of the page, you must pay attention to the remaining 80% to 90% of the end user experience. Therefore, improving the front-end performance will help improve the overall product quality and give users a better experience.

Yahoo Military Regulations is a set of methods and rules proposed by Yahoo developers to optimize website performance after summarizing the unreasonable parts of the website. It is very suitable for beginners to bypass these hurdles.

In the translation of Yahoo’s military regulations, the content is mainly divided into 7 areas, namely page content, server, cookies, css, javaScript, pictures, and mobile terminals, with a total of 34 suggestions.
